Capgemini CEO dismisses calls for full European tech autonomy

Capgemini CEO Aiman Ezzat on Friday dismissed calls for a total technological sovereignty in Europe, at a time when fraying transatlantic relations have stoked concerns about the region’s dependence on U.S. tech majors.

The French IT services group, which serves government agencies, critical-infrastructure operators and large regulated enterprises, is positioning itself as a bridge between Brussels’ sovereignty ambitions and ‌the reality of ⁠U.S.-dominated ⁠cloud infrastructure.
